1. Crash Landing on You (2019)

This global phenomenon tells the story of Yoon Se-ri (Son Ye-jin), a South Korean heiress who accidentally crash-lands in North Korea while paragliding. There, she meets Ri Jeong-hyeok (Hyun Bin), a North Korean army captain who helps her hide and eventually falls in love with her. Their romance, set against the backdrop of political tension and cultural differences, is both captivating and heartwarming.

2. Goblin (2016)

Goblin follows the story of Kim Shin (Gong Yoo), an immortal goblin and protector of souls who is searching for his bride, the only person who can end his eternal life. This K-drama is a beautiful blend of romance, comedy, and fantasy, with stunning visuals and a memorable soundtrack.

3. Weightlifting Fairy Kim Bok-joo (2016)

This coming-of-age story revolves around Kim Bok-joo (Lee Sung-kyung), a weightlifter, and Jung Joon-hyung (Nam Joo-hyuk), a swimmer. Weightlifting Fairy Kim Bok-joo is a refreshing and heartwarming tale of first love, friendship, and pursuing your dreams.

4. Hometown Cha-Cha-Cha (2021)

Hometown Cha-Cha-Cha is a heartwarming story about Yoon Hye-jin (Shin Min-a), a dentist who moves from the city to the seaside village of Gongjin. There, she meets Hong Du-sik (Kim Seon-ho), a charming jack-of-all-trades who is always willing to lend a helping hand. This drama offers a sweet and heartwarming romance with the beautiful backdrop of a quaint seaside town.

5. Our Beloved Summer (2021)

This drama tells the story of Choi Ung (Choi Woo-shik) and Kook Yeon-soo (Kim Da-mi) who reunite years after filming a documentary together in high school. Our Beloved Summer is a realistic portrayal of first love and second chances, with a captivating non-linear storyline.

6. Business Proposal (2022)

Business Proposal is a hilarious romantic comedy about Shin Ha-ri (Kim Sejeong), an employee who goes on a blind date in place of her friend, only to discover that her date is her company's CEO, Kang Tae-moo (Ahn Hyo-seop). This drama is full of laugh-out-loud moments and a sizzling romance.

7. What's Wrong with Secretary Kim (2018)

This drama follows the story of Lee Young-joon (Park Seo-joon), a narcissistic vice president, and his highly competent secretary, Kim Mi-so (Park Min-young). When Kim Mi-so decides to resign, Lee Young-joon realizes he has feelings for her.

8. Strong Woman Do Bong-soon (2017)

Do Bong-soon (Park Bo-young) is a woman born with superhuman strength. She becomes the bodyguard of Ahn Min-hyuk (Park Hyung-sik), a CEO of a gaming company. This drama is a fun mix of action, comedy, and romance.

9. Her Private Life (2019)

Sung Deok-mi (Park Min-young) is a talented art curator who is also a dedicated K-pop fangirl in her spare time. Her secret is threatened when she meets her new boss, Ryan Gold (Kim Jae-wook).

10. Touch Your Heart (2019)

Oh Yoon-seo (Yoo In-na), a top actress whose career takes a hit after a scandal, takes on a role as a lawyer's secretary to prepare for her comeback. She ends up falling for her boss, Kwon Jung-rok (Lee Dong-wook).
